Research Interests
Research Narrative
Dr. Prabhakar is an Assistant Professor of Radiology at Harvard Medical School. The unifying theme of his work lies at the intersection of emergency vascular imaging, appropriate use of diagnostic imaging, and reduction of healthcare costs. In recognition of this, Dr. Prabhakar was awarded a research grant from the American College of Radiology Harvey Neiman Health Policy Institute and is currently researching Medicare Utilization of Cardiovascular Imaging and its integration in the healthcare value chain.
